Judge refuses to immediately block National Guard deployment to Illinois

Judge refuses to immediately block National Guard deployment to Illinois

National Guard troops could hit Chicago’s streets as soon as today after a federal judge refused a plea from Illinois’ attorneys to immediately block a deployment they labeled “illegal, dangerous and unconstitutional” in a highly anticipated lawsuit Monday.
